Daily Responsibilities of an NDIS Support Worker
The roles of an NDIS support worker may differ based on the needs of a participant. Nevertheless, a number of fundamental activities are usually part of their job.
Assisting With Personal Care
Helping them with personal care is one of the most widespread tasks. This can be helping with:
-
Bathing and grooming
-
Dressing
-
Toileting
-
Mobility assistance
-
Medication reminders
The support workers make sure that these tasks are addressed in a respectable and comfortable way so that the participants will feel dignified but are offered the necessary support.
Assistance in Domestic Chores
It is important to ensure that the home is clean and well organized in order to achieve well-being. The support workers in NDIS can also help participants in their daily household tasks including:
-
Housekeeping and house cleaning
-
Laundry and ironing
-
Preparing meals
-
Grocery shopping
-
Dealing with simple domestic activities
These services are particularly useful to people who are physically challenged and hence finding such tasks tough.

Travel and Transportation Services
Many people with disabilities may find it hard to get from one place to the other. NDIS support workers tend to provide transportation and travel assistance.
This may involve:
-
Transporting respondents to appointments
-
Helping to get to transport
-
Promoting independent mobility in terms of travel training
-
Safe and comfortable transportation

How NDIS Support Workers Promote Independence?
One of the myths about the support workers is that they merely do things on behalf of the participants. However, in fact, they seek to enable people to do as much as they can by themselves.
To help workers gain independence, support workers will:
-
Educating in real life skills
-
Development of the belief in everyday activities
-
Promoting social interactions
-
Assistance in accomplishing individual objectives of the participants
-
Advocacy of self-decision making
This will help the participants to become independent in the long run instead of being dependent on the handouts.
